How much do data analytics project manager j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for data analytics project manager in Utah is $52.35,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$45.29 and $61.30 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Data Analytics Project Manager position, and why are they important?

To excel as a Data Analytics Project Manager, you need a solid background in data analysis, project management methodologies (such as Agile or Waterfall), and a relevant degree in data science, statistics, or a related field. Familiarity with tools like SQL, Python, Tableau, and project management software (such as Jira or Asana), along with certifications like PMP or Certified Analytics Professional, is highly valued. Strong le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ills help you effectively coordinate teams and manage stakeholder expectations. These abilities are crucial for driving data projects to completion, ensuring analytical insights align with business goals, and adapting to evolving project requirements.

What is a Data Analytics Project Manager job?

A Data Analytics Project Manager oversees data-driven projects, ensuring they align with business goals and are completed on time and within budget. They collaborate with data analysts, engineers, and stakeholders to define project requirements, manage resources, and monitor progress. Their role involves coordinating data collection, analysis, and visualization to support strategic decision-making. Strong project management, communication, and analytical skills are essential for success in this role.

What are the typical responsibilities of a Data Analytics Project Manager on a daily basis?

A Data Analytics Project Manager is responsible for overseeing the end-to-end lifecycle of analytics projects, including defining project scope, setting timelines, and managing resources. On a daily basis, you may coordinate with data analysts, data engineers, and business stakeholders to ensure requirements are clear and progress is on track. You will likely review deliverables, address roadblocks, and adjust plans as needed while ensuring that the team is aligned with business objectives. Regular communication and reporting to upper management or clients is also a key part of the role.

Job description

iCapital is looking to hire a Data and Analytics, Associate to measurably drive growth for the Operations and Investment Management (OIPM) group at iCapital. This role involves defining and calculating operational KPIs, transforming raw source data into processed business data, creating live dashboards to monitor performance, identifying driver metrics and statistical correlations, and finally working with business teams to enable data-driven change. This individual will sit in the Analytics group of the broader Data and Analytics team within Technology and will work closely with the Data Engineering group. 

On the technical side, this role will interface with the data stack of Airbyte, Snowflake, dbt, Prefect, Python and Tableau, among others. On the business side, this role will work with the Operations teams to produce management visibility, efficiency improvements and workflow automation. Ideal candidates will be highly proficient in our technical tooling, understand complex business problems, interface with senior stakeholders, develop execution plans, and finally present on their work.

 

Responsibilities

  • Write SQL within dbt to extract, transform, validate, and aggregate data.
  • Create Tableau dashboards for various business teams, charting key metrics and performing exploratory data analysis.
  • Monitor and deploy data pipelines into the orchestration infrastructure using Prefect.
  • Drive projects to completion by gathering business requirements, implementing technical solutions, following software best engineering practices, and presenting on results.
  • Work closely with the Engineering, Product and Business teams to form a thorough understanding of the industry and evolving data mode.
  • Convert data insights into concrete, action-oriented and phased execution plans that measurably grow various business metrics over time.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ree or higher in computer science, economics, mathematics, statistics or a related technical field
  • 3-5 years of experience in a data-related role
  • Excellent writing, communication and presentation skills
  • Excellent knowledge of SQL (dbt experienced is preferred)
  • Good knowledge of a business intelligence tool (i.e. Tableau, Looker, PowerBI)
  • Good knowledge of Python, Microsoft Excel and intermediate statistics
  • Familiar with data science techniques and machine learning models
  • Prior experience with end-to-end project delivery (i.e. requirements gathering, scoping, working within large organizations, and presenting on project plans and results)
  • Detail-oriented, naturally curious and willing to question the status quo to understand business needs
  • Prior experience in financial services and alternative investments
  • Prior experience in business analyst or project management roles

Benefits

The base salary range for this role is $70,000 to $100,000.  iCapital offers a compensation package which includes salary, equity for all full-time employees, and an annual performance bonus. Employees also receive a comprehensive benefits package that includes an employer matched retirement plan, generously subsidized healthcare with 100% employer paid dental, vision, telemedicine, and virtual mental health counseling, parental leave, and unlimited paid time off (PTO).

We believe the best ideas and innovation happen when we are together. Employees in this role will work in the office Monday-Thursday, with the flexibility to work remotely on Friday.
